Description
Job Description:
We are looking for a skilled PHP Laravel Developer to join our team. The ideal candidate should have a strong understanding of Laravel framework, modern PHP development, and best coding practices. You will be responsible for developing, maintaining, and optimizing web applications while ensuring high performance and security standards.
Responsibilities:
Develop and maintain web applications using PHP and Laravel.
Write clean, well-structured, and efficient code.
Integrate third-party APIs and services.
Troubleshoot, debug, and optimize applications for performance.
Work with databases (MySQL, PostgreSQL) and write efficient queries.
Collaborate with front-end developers to implement UI/UX designs.
Follow best security practices to protect applications from vulnerabilities.
Maintain proper documentation of the development process.
Requirements:
Strong proficiency in PHP and Laravel framework.
Experience with RESTful APIs, MVC architecture, and OOP principles.
Proficiency in MySQL/PostgreSQL and database optimization techniques.
Familiarity with HTML, CSS, JavaScript, and Vue. js/React (optional).
Knowledge of version control tools like Git.
Understanding of server management, deployment, and cloud platforms (e. g. , AWS, DigitalOcean).
Ability to write clean, scalable, and well-documented code.
Strong problem-solving skills and attention to detail.
Ability to work independently and in a team environment.
Preferred Skills (Bonus):
Experience with Livewire, Inertia. js, or Tailwind CSS.
Knowledge of unit testing and test-driven development (TDD).
Understanding of Docker and CI/CD pipelines.
Familiarity with Agile development methodologies.